The Alchemist

The Alchemist is a journey of a young shepherd named Santiago, who goes after a treasure he sees in his dream and about the life lessons he learnt along the path to his life mission.The human emotions and thoughts when one have to lose one's possession for the achieving greater heights in life is well captured by Paulo Coelho.
I have heard about the law of universe before, but any law is well understood when it is illustrated with an example.
In this book, the author describes how the universe helps a young boy in understanding his dreams and to reach his destiny. 


The following are the wise thoughts on which the story of Santiago is based.

Law of Universe

"When you really want something deep down from your heart, all the universe conspires in helping you to achieve it".

Personal Calling

It is the path that God chose for you on this Earth and the traveling on which your soul fills with enthusiasm and happiness.

Four Obstacles
  1.  Traditional thoughts, prejudice, fear and guilt
  2.  Thought of hurting the loved ones in search of one's destiny
  3.  Fear of Defeat
  4.  Fear of Realizing the dream i.e., losing a purpose for life after achieving it
